PPP NWFP Apprises CEC of
Pre-Poll Rigging

Islamabad, 28 January 2008:
President Provincial
Election Monitoring Cell
Pakistan People Party NWFP,
Barrister Masood Kausar has
apprised the Chief Election
Commissioner of pre-poll
rigging by the Pakistan
Muslim League(Q) and the
impartiality of caretaker
set up in NWFP.
Barrister Masood Kausar in a
letter addressed to the
Chief Election Commissioner,
wrote, "Contrary to the
established democratic
practices, the caretaker
chief executive of the
province is a controversial
person and all the major
political parties serious
reservations about his
credentials. He is the only
supporter of the contentious
Kalabagh dam. The purpose of
his appointment seems to be
to help those candidates who
in future can be used to
support the construction of
this divisive dam much
against the wishes of the
people of NWFP. Most of the
members of the caretaker
government of the NWFP can
not be described, by any
stretch of imagination, as
impartial. To quote only a
few examples, three
provincial ministers namely
Messrs. Kamal Shah, Bakht
Baidar and Ejaz Durrani are
not only active members of
Sherpao group, but are also
its important office
bearers. Not only that, two
brothers of Bakhat Baidar
are contesting candidates
and another minster, Mr.
Imtiaz Gailani's brother
Iftekhar Gaylani is a
candidate for the national
assembly. It is also
interesting to note that two
of the caretaker ministers,
namely, Pir Khalid Zakori
and Shahzada Gustasip, after
having served for
considerable time in the
caretaker set up only
recently
resigned. Similarly the
federal minister for
railways Mr. Manzoor Tariq
is a close relative of a
contesting candidate and is
actively supporting election
campaign of the said
candidate. Besides, Nisar
Mohammad Khan who is a
caretaker federal minister
is actively running election
campaigns of his two sons."
He further wrote, "From the
demeanor of the caretaker
Chief Minister and his
cabinet, an impression is
conveyed to the public that
those who contest on the PML
(Q) and its allies' tickets
will have the support of the
provincial and the federal
government. This fact is
also borne out from frequent
meetings of the leaders of
the PML(Q) and its allied
party leaders with the
caretaker Chief Minister and
his cabinet members. We have
also received complaints
that the government
machinery is being used for
giving undue help to the
candidates of their choice
to the extent that funds are
being made available by the
provincial and the federal
governments for projects
announced by their 'favorite
candidates' on the spot, in
the presence of the
officials of the concerned
departments. Work on these
projects is taken up
virtually the next day, in
utter violation of the
election laws and
departmental rules. This
obviously tantamount to
bribing the voters."
Barrister Masood Kausar
wrote, "PPP, NWFP to ensure
free and fair elections,
demands from your office the
following actions on a
priority basis:
1. The caretaker Chief
Minister should be
immediately removed and a
neutral and impartial
caretaker acceptable to all
the political parties be set
up.
2. All
appointments/transfers made
by the caretaker government
be immediately cancelled.
The transfer of session
judges/judicial officers and
public servants in violation
of the orders of the CEC be
cancelled forthwith.
3. All developmental schemes
announced by the provincial
caretaker government at the
requests of PMLQ be
cancelled and the caretaker
government also shall not
announce any other new
schemes till the formation
of the new government.
4. All the government
officials should be directed
to perform their duties
strictly accordance to the
law, impartially.
5. The transfer of judicial
officials most of whom are
acting as returning officers
be banned till holding of
the upcoming elections.
6. All criminal cases
registered against PPP
workers, leaders and
candidates should be
withdrawn forthwith.
7. Army personnel should be
deployed preferably through
out the province to guard
against any law and order
situation before and on the
day of polling."
